Technical Sergeant Grace Huntoon

Technical Sergeant (TSgt) Grace Huntoon currently serves as a vocalist with the Full Spectrum rock group, and oboist with the United States Air Force (USAF) Heritage of America Band. TSgt Huntoon is an integral part of the Productions staff as an experienced video editor and is also a part of the band’s resources team. TSgt Huntoon was a vocalist in the USAF Heritage of America Band’s Blue Aces rock group for their 2018 deployment, in support of Operations Inherent Resolve and Freedom’s Sentinel. A highlight of this deployment was appearing on an Afghan radio broadcast alongside the only female journalist since the fall of the Taliban.
 
In 2017, Sergeant Huntoon was a featured oboe soloist on the Heritage of America Band’s Concert Band tour of New York. Earlier in her career, she had the opportunity to perform for radio and television broadcasts of “Music and the Spoken Word” with the Mormon Tabernacle Choir, under the direction of Dr. Craig Jessup. She also played the bagpipes as part of the USAF Bagpipe Band, performing at the United States Capitol twice for the Presidential Saint Patrick’s Day Luncheon, the 2006 Macy’s Thanksgiving Day Parade, and the 2007 New York Saint Patrick’s Day Parade. Prior to joining the Air Force, TSgt Huntoon attended the University of Cincinnati-College Conservatory of Music as an Oboe Performance Major. Her primary oboe teachers were Dr. Mark Ostoich and Karen Barnick-Pfeiffer.
 
EDUCATION
2010 Airman Leadership School, Joint Base Langley-Eustis, Virginia
2013 USAF Non-Commissioned Officer Course 15
 
ASSIGNMENTS
1. May 2005-Jun 2007, USAF Band of the Air Force Reserve, Robins AFB, GA
2. Jun 2007-present, USAF Heritage of America Band, Joint Base Langley-Eustis, VA
 
MAJOR AWARDS AND DECORATIONS
Air Force Commendation Medal with one oak leaf cluster
Air Force Achievement Medal with two oak leaf clusters
Army Achievement Medal
Joint Meritorious Unit Award
AF Good Conduct Medal with four oak leaf clusters
National Defense Service Medal
Global War on Terrorism Expeditionary Medal
Global War on Terrorism Service Medal
Air Force Expeditionary Service Ribbon
AF Longevity Service with two oak leaf clusters
USAF Non–Commissioned Officer PME Graduate Ribbon
AF Training Ribbon
 
OTHER ACHIEVEMENTS
2010 John L. Levitow Award, Airman Leadership School
2019 Air Combat Command Public Affairs Team of the Year Award, Resources
 
EFFECTIVE DATES OF PROMOTION
Airman 1st Class 05 Apr 2005
Senior Airman 05 Aug 2007
Staff Sergeant 01 Oct 2010
Technical Sergeant 01 Aug 2021
 
(Current as of March 2022)
